More TMC leaders to be found linked to Saradha scam: Yechury

Says as the investigation will progress, many more TMC leaders will be found guilty

CPI(M) politburo member Sitaram Yechury today said more Trinamool Congress leaders would be found involved in the Saradha scam as the CBI investigation into it progresses.

"We have been saying about the involvement of TMC leadership in the scam from the very beginning. Now two of their MPs are in CBI custody. As the investigation will progress, many more TMC leaders will be found guilty," Yechury told reporters.

TMC Rajya Sabha MP Srinjoy Bose was arrested by the CBI on November 21, while another Rajya Sabha MP Kunal Ghosh, who was suspended by TMC, was arrested by the state police in November last year.

On TMC supremo Mamata Banerjee's claim that Bose was arrested because she attended a Congress programme in New Delhi, Yechury said CPI(M) leaders who had attended the same programme were not arrested.

"She is saying that the arrest is a fallout of her attending a Congress program commemorating 125th birth anniversary of Jawaharlal Nehru. But we too attended the program, but none of us has been arrested," he said.

Yechury today reiterated the party stand ruling out any alliance with TMC to stop BJP's growth in the state and said that it was TMC which had brought BJP to Bengal.
